What Is Acid Washing and When Do You Need It?
Acid washing, a vital component of pool maintenance, is a method where a mixture of water and muriatic acid is used to eliminate tough stains and algae growth. You won't need to do this frequently; however, it is required when your pool's surface becomes dull or gets stained despite regular cleaning. Recognizing when to carry out an acid wash can greatly extend your pool's lifespan and keep its visual appeal.
Understanding Acid Treatment
While you may not know about acid washing is a vital operation in pool maintenance that is typically needed under certain circumstances. This treatment involves using a mixture of water and muriatic acid to remove the top layer of a pool's surface. The various acid wash approaches employed are primarily determined by the pool surface materials, whether plaster, fiberglass, or vinyl.
The acid washing process clears away persistent stains, algae growth, and mineral deposits, bringing back the pool's natural appearance and shine. This process also reveals potential underlying issues or wear that may compromise your pool's safety or functionality. Although it's a potent solution, acid washing should be done judiciously, as repeated application can deteriorate the pool finish.

Safety Precautions When Acid Washing
While acid washing significantly enhances the appearance and health of your pool, it's essential to maintain safety during the process. Safety equipment, including safety goggles, gloves, and respiratory protection, is mandatory to protect you from harmful chemical reactions. Never minimize the critical nature of proper chemical handling. Pour acid into water, never the reverse, to prevent dangerous fumes or splashes. Strictly adhere to manufacturer guidelines and verify the area is well-ventilated. Preventing skin exposure with the acid is essential. If an accident takes place, rinse with plenty of water and seek immediate medical attention. Note that safety should never be compromised.
